hermes skills browse ran all 7 source adapters serially with no overall
timeout and no progress indicator. On a cold cache, GitHubSource alone
could make 100+ sequential HTTP calls (directory listing + inspect per
skill per tap), taking 5+ minutes with no output — appearing to hang.
Changes:
- Add parallel_search_sources() in tools/skills_hub.py that runs all
source adapters concurrently via ThreadPoolExecutor with a 30s
overall timeout. Sources that finish in time contribute results;
slow ones are skipped gracefully with a visible notice.
- Update unified_search() to use parallel_search_sources() internally.
- Update do_browse() and do_search() in hermes_cli/skills_hub.py to
show a Rich spinner while fetching, so the user sees activity.
- Bump per-source limits (clawhub 50→500, lobehub 50→500, etc.) now
that fetching is parallel — yields far more results per browse.
- Report timed-out sources and suggest re-running for cached results.
- Replace 'inspect/install' footer with 'search deeper' tip.
Worst-case latency drops from 5+ minutes (serial) to ~30s (parallel
with timeout cap). Result count should jump from ~242 to 1000+.
